You are going to feel dehydrated and piss like a race horse every 20-30 minutes while using, the whole purpose in effect is to "dry out" and become as vascular as posssible.

I haven't used ephedra free Stacker's so I'm not really sure about that one, as Far as MHP EXPEL haven't read too much on it so not really sure, I've heard there product's are decent.

P.S. There is no point on trying to lift heavy if you are try to dry out, increase cardio watch your diet, increase potassium intake, use light weight, high rep's.

Remember if you are at a point were you are trying to increase vascularity focus on just that, water retention, ab crunch's, lots of cardio and diet.
You can't add mass,diet,dry out at the same time, It has to be done seperately.

Everytime you work out your "lower" body, you release testosterone into the upper.

With that being said the greatest mass builder for the entire body is squat's and deadlift's, these exercises even with moderate weight with mold and shape what is going to happen above the waistline.

Again if your current goal is to dry out, you need to stay away from complex carb's, keep the diet going, do cardio until you feel like puking, and continue to use the diuretics and potassium.

Keep in mind drying out is only temporary, You can't stay dry all year round unless you want put your body through the torture of taking illicit substance's year round, obviously I don't advise that at all.
